<">Selecting Colors
With the incredible amount of paint colors now available, there are endless possibilities to what your dream kitchen can look like. Deciding on the style and ambiance you would like to envision in your kitchen will help guide you in selecting a color for your cabinets. Examine your kitchen as a whole. Is it traditional and elegant, modern and fashionable, or a more casual and unique blend of styles? Often there are certain color palettes associated with different styles. To replicate a look, use a similar color scheme to the one you favor. No matter which style of kitchen you wish to create, there will be many supporting colors available from which to choose.
Once you have decided on the style and tone of your new kitchen, the next step is to select and purchase color samples to apply to your cabinets. This will give you a better perspective of what the colors will actually look like in your space. Testing colors is an important step because the natural and artificial light entering your kitchen can affect the appearance of the color. Painting over your cabinet’s present color can also create an interesting outcome. For instance, you can lighten the presence and weight of darker cabinetry with a wash of warm white. White a bit too light for your tastes? Achieve a rustic, country charm with a delicate wash of cornflower blue.

<">Cool vs Warm Colors
Cooler colors can create much different moods than warmer colors. Most often associated with serenity and tranquility, cool colors are calming and relaxing. Try painting your cabinets in a light mint or soft icy blue. Warm colors on the other hand are welcoming, comforting and energizing.

If you are feeling a bit more adventurous and want a more eclectic look, try coordinating different colors for your trim and cabinets. To achieve this look, apply different tones of the same color family, for example, a lighter honey yellow on the cabinet’s face and a deeper mustard yellow on the trim. For a more unusual look, use colors that stay within the same scheme of warm or cool, but are from different color families. Colors from the cool family, such as a sage green paired with a muted sky blue, will add tranquility to your kitchen.
<">White: Always in Style
Although colorful cabinetry is growing in popularity, classic crisp white remains a traditional option to maintain a fresh and clean look. Complete the finished look of your new cabinets with details such as new knobs and hinges. You will be amazed at the effect these simple changes will have on your kitchen.
White cabinetry will work well in any style of kitchen, from contemporary to casual to country. You’ll find that your kitchen will take on a fresh, clean look. The right hardware and fixtures will complete the style.
